Loma de San Juan, loose debris (Cretaceous of Mexico)

Where: Michoacan, Mexico (18.5° N, 100.9° W: paleocoordinates 17.2° N, 56.9° W)

• coordinate stated in text

• outcrop-level geographic resolution

When: Cumburindio Formation, Early/Lower Aptian (121.4 - 122.5 Ma)

• volcaniclastic beds between the lower and upper limestone beds

• group of beds-level stratigraphic resolution

Environment/lithology: coastal; lithified volcaniclastic sediments

• corals as loose debris scattered in the gray, medium-bedded, moderately well sorted, medium- and coarse-grained volcaniclastics

Size class: macrofossils

Collection methods: peel or thin section,

Primary reference: H. F. Filkorn and J. Pantoja-Alor. 2009. Cretaceous corals from the Huetamo region, Michoacan and Guerrero, southwestern Mexico. Universidad Nacional Autonoma de Mexico, Instituto de Geologia, Boletin 116:1-169 [W. Kiessling/U. Merkel]more details

Purpose of describing collection: taxonomic analysis
